Frequently Asked Questions about Newark
How much are Studio apartments in Newark?
There are currently 1,754 Studio Apartments in Newark with rent ranges from $1,125 to $6,012 with an average price of $2,037.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Newark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Newark ranges from $850 to $7,591 with an average monthly rent of $2,315.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Newark c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Newark range from $1,050 to $9,137.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,809.
How expensive are Newark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 812 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Newark on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,200 to $4,890 - averaging $2,540 for the location.
